How do you make
money giving away free Dish Network satellite tv systems?
-
First of all, we don't make money selling
hardware. The money is in programming. Dish Network compensates us for
bringing them a new subscriber. The cost of the satellite dish system is
being subsidized by Dish Network. They actually LOSE MONEY on the hardware
in order to gain a new customer. Dish Network is betting that you'll love
the service so much that you'll remain a customer for a long, long time.

I live in an apartment. Can I install the Dish
Network satellite dish system?
-
You will need a clear line of sight to
the southern sky. The satellite dish faces south and is aimed up
approximately 45 degrees. South facing balconies usually work fine. Be sure
there are no large trees in the way. If you have roof access you will have
no problem.
Our homeowners
association forbids satellite dishes.
-
Our satellite dish
antenna sizes are 18" or 20" and comply with the satellite
Consumer Bill Of Rights, a regulation released by the FCC on August 6, 1996.
This regulation PREEMPTS area zoning ordinances and Homeowner Association
covenants and restrictions on DBS dish antennas. This rule was required by
Congress in the 1996 Telecommunications Act. So you have the right to
install your satellite system. Congress is on your side in this matter.
